These avant-garde wide-leg denim pants feature a striking trompe-l'œil design: red-and-beige plaid shirt panels appear to be tied at the waist and draped over the front of light-wash jeans, creating a layered, deconstructed streetwear aesthetic. The illusion is achieved through high-resolution digital printing on premium cotton-blend denim, with realistic button details and fabric folds enhancing the 3D effect. Cut in a relaxed, cropped wide-leg silhouette, they offer comfort and movement while making a bold fashion statement.
